Qatar’s envoy to Gaza has announced the kingdom will plough $60 million into a pipeline to provide Gaza with Israeli gas.
Doha has poured around $1BN into Gaza since 2012, including $7MN/month in fuel aid already, as well as averaging $20MN per month directly to Hamas.
The deal would still require the approval of Israel, Egypt and the EU (which would partly fund the pipeline extension) and could take years to finalize, but would save Palestinians $10MN every month, according to the envoy.
